summ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orKai Kang <kai.kang@windriver.com>2024-03-27 09:47:57 +0800
committerKhem Raj <raj.khem@gmail.com>2024-03-27 07:57:30 -0700
commit063cde60409b15f4262f6633f5fc9291ccc6e9f6 (patch)
tree63552dee56e28f35ee26f69b903cc8386752107d
parent85e9c3548e7acc8bf23831c0d163ebed26075d5b (diff)
downloadmeta-openembedded-063cde60409b15f4262f6633f5fc9291ccc6e9f6.tar.gz
thin-provisioning-tools: install binary to ${sbindir}
The binaries of thin-provisioning-tools 0.9.0 are installed to ${sbindir}. And it also set BINDIR in the Makefile in the git repo: BINDIR:=$(DESTDIR)$(PREFIX)/sbin Tweak to install binary to ${sbindir} and create link files there. Signed-off-by: Kai Kang <kai.kang@windriver.com> Signed-off-by: Khem Raj <raj.khem@gmail.com>
-rw-r--r--meta-oe/recipes-support/thin-provisioning-tools/thin-provisioning-tools_1.0.12.bb6
1 files changed, 5 insertions, 1 deletions
diff --git a/meta-oe/recipes-support/thin-provisioning-tools/thin-provisioning-tools_1.0.12.bb b/meta-oe/recipes-support/thin-provisioning-tools/thin-provisioning-tools_1.0.12.bb
index 11b586618..09b91f6b3 100644
--- a/meta-oe/recipes-support/thin-provisioning-tools/thin-provisioning-tools_1.0.12.bb
+++ b/meta-oe/recipes-support/thin-provisioning-tools/thin-provisioning-tools_1.0.12.bb
@@ -20,6 +20,10 @@ require ${BPN}-crates.inc
20require ${BPN}-git-crates.inc 20require ${BPN}-git-crates.inc
21 21
22do_install:append() { 22do_install:append() {
23 install -d ${D}${sbindir}
24 mv ${D}${bindir}/pdata_tools ${D}${sbindir}/pdata_tools
25 rmdir --ignore-fail-on-non-empty ${D}${bindir}
26
23 for tool in cache_check \ 27 for tool in cache_check \
24 cache_dump \ 28 cache_dump \
25 cache_metadata_size \ 29 cache_metadata_size \
@@ -41,6 +45,6 @@ do_install:append() {
41 era_dump \ 45 era_dump \
42 era_invalidate \ 46 era_invalidate \
43 era_restore; do 47 era_restore; do
44 ln -sf pdata_tools ${D}${bindir}/$tool 48 ln -sf pdata_tools ${D}${sbindir}/$tool
45 done 49 done
46} 50}